Role Summary Rivian is looking for AGV Technicians to support our plant operations in Normal, IL. As an AGV Technician, you will have the opportunity to work on advanced automated guided vehicle systems and supporting equipment in one of the fastest growing industries in the country and make a true impact on growing the Electric Vehicle Industry.
This role is located in Normal, IL and reports to the Manager of Maintenance. Responsibilities Perform break-fix and preventative maintenance on AGV equipment and supporting systems. Observe AGV equipment in operation to identify root cause of issues, troubleshoot failures, and restore equipment to standard operating condition. Perform inspection, adjustment, calibration, testing, and replacement of defective components including sensors, wiring, motors, controls, and mechanical assemblies.
Execute regular equipment inspections, maintain inspection records, and identify abnormalities before they impact production. Respond to AGV faults with urgency and partner with operations, engineering, and vendors as needed to minimize downtime and production disruption. Identify and source parts, supplies, and repair items as necessary. Update maintenance records and review CMMS history to support troubleshooting, planning, and reliability improvements. Drive and participate in continuous improvement activities focused on safety, uptime, process stability, and cost savings.
Follow all safety related policies, rules, regulations, technical instructions, and guidelines. Maintain situational awareness and identify unsafe behaviors and conditions. Qualifications Industrial Maintenance experience required.
Experience with AGV, AMR, conveyor, or automated material handling systems required. PLC programming and troubleshooting experience required. Pay Disclosure The salary/hourly range for this role is $30.00 - $37.00 for Illinois based applicants. This is the lowest to highest salary we in good faith believe we would pay for this role at the time of this posting.
An employee's position within the salary range will be based on several factors including, but not limited to, specific competencies, relevant education, qualifications, certifications, experience, skills, geographic location, shift, and organizational needs. The successful candidate may be eligible for annual performance bonus. We offer a comprehensive package of benefits for full-time and part-time employees, their spouse or domestic partner, and children up to age 26, including but not limited to paid vacation, paid sick leave, and a competitive portfolio of insurance benefits including life, medical, dental, vision, short-term disability insurance, and long-term disability insurance to eligible employees.
You may also have the opportunity to participate in Rivian's 401(k) Plan and Employee Stock Purchase Program if you meet certain eligibility requirements. Full-time employee coverage is effective on their first day of employment. Part-time employee coverage is effective the first of the month following 90 days of employment.
